Weavers Lodge situated in Castle Cary offers a warm and supportive environment for up to eight adults with learning disabilities and complex behavioural needs, who may also have autism, mental health conditions, and communication difficulties. It is a home where individuals are supported to develop and live their best lives, encouraging everyone – including our employees – to reach their full potential.

Responsibilities
  • Righthand Rockstar: Support the management team by overseeing staff performance, providing constructive feedback, and facilitating professional development opportunities for team members. This role involves ensuring that all staff adhere to organisational policies while fostering a positive work environment where everyone feels motivated and valued.
  • Team Leadership Extraordinaire: Collaborate with your team to create personalised care plans tailored to each individual’s unique needs. Your leadership will inspire teamwork and enhance the quality of care provided. Be a practice leader and lead the team to implement best practice, by role‑modeling and providing feedback and guidance.
  • Personal Care Champion: Lead a team in assisting individuals with daily tasks such as getting dressed, showering, and enjoying nutritious meals. Your leadership will empower the team to provide care that helps individuals feel confident and valued.
  • Emotional Support: People we support will at times communicate using behaviours that others may consider challenging. Providing emotional support, a calm approach, and working to meet people’s needs to reduce times of distress. You will implement Positive Behaviour Support (PBS) strategies and interventions to improve their quality of life and reduce behaviours of concern. Supporting individuals to self‑regulate acting in their best interest and within agreed support needs.
  • Activity Coordinator: Oversee the planning of engaging activities that promote joy and well‑being. Whether it’s organising arts and crafts, games, or movie nights, you’ll ensure that individuals have opportunities to explore their interests and talents.
  • Life Skills Development Coach: Mentor support workers in guiding individuals to develop essential life skills. From cooking simple meals to managing personal hygiene, your guidance will help foster independence among those in your care.
  • Health & Wellness Advocate: Ensure that health needs are monitored effectively by leading the team in reporting any changes. Your proactive approach will help maintain a safe and healthy environment for everyone.
